Toshiba, Microsoft launch new omni-chennel initiatives to help retailers

12/01/2015
in Latest News
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

NEW YORK: Toshiba and Microsoft have started a combined effort to help retailers deliver leading customer experiences through new omni-channel customer engagements. This was announced by Nasdaq ‘’MSFT’’ at the National Retail Federation Annual Convention.

This effort includes Toshiba delivering software and implementation services on the Dynamics platform as well as plans for the future global availability of a combined solution TCxGravityTM powered by Microsoft Dynamics specifically tailored to deliver omni-channel transformation on the customer’s terms, helping them provide seamless brand experiences to build lasting loyalty.

As leaders in retail industry innovation, Toshiba and Microsoft are uniquely positioned to bring together new commerce offerings. By combining Toshiba’s broad portfolio of hardware, software and services, including the TCxGravityTM point of commerce solution, powered by the enterprise strength of Microsoft Dynamics, these industry leaders will create an enhanced solution for retailers, ranging from small and medium-sized to the very largest multi-nationals. At NRF, both companies will be showcasing their unique omni-channel technology capabilities and discussing the solutions coming in the near future at Toshiba booth 1543 and Microsoft booth 2803.

Under the new agreement, Toshiba Global Commerce Solutions will control its global leadership in store systems software, hardware, and services to extend and deploy Microsoft Dynamics industry leading omni-channel technology platform for retailers. This further expansion of Toshiba’s strategy for TCxGravityTM with “TCxGravityTM powered by Microsoft Dynamics” ensures a path forward for both existing and new customers, including grocery, specialty, hypermarket and mass merchants, to leverage the Microsoft Dynamics platforms, with the assurance of industry-leading technology, migration options and investment protection.

KEY FACTS

The size and capabilities of these companies make this initiative truly significant in the potential reach and impact it can have on retailers around the world.

Toshiba is a global leader in store systems software, hardware, and services, with industry-leading POS market share and over 1 million lanes installed across over 100 countries.

Microsoft as the global leader in omni-channel platform technology with the most widely available end-to-end technology (localized for 36 markets and sold in over 50), and the industries only unified commerce engine capable of running any part of the business.

Toshiba Global Commerce Solutions plans to bring to market the TCxGravityTM “powered by Microsoft Dynamics” solution targeted to grocery, hypermarkets, specialty and mass merchants.

The partnership broadens the path to omni-channel for retailers, with cloud-based Enterprise deployment options, coupled with retail hardened touchpoints optimized with industry leading software and end to end integration.
